About the Item
The decorative details adorning this ceremonial cup reflected the owner’s wealth, status and influence within the Kuba Kingdom. This anthropomorphic Kuba cup depicts a carved head, which features a serene expression and small, closed mouth symbolising the value of contemplation before speech. The ‘neck’ is adorned with incised geometric patterns.
Carvings around the rim of the cup are suggestive of the traditional hairstyles worn by Kuba nobility. Carved from a fine-grained brown wood, the surface of the cup has developed a beautiful patina over time.
Estimated Period: Mid-20th Century (Or Before)
